Apple lowers DRM-free song price to $0.99

I knew the new, all-DRM-free Amazon MP3 store would influence me directly at some point. Apple has decided to lower the price of its DRM-free tracks, which up until now cost $1.29, to match their price of their protected tracks at $0.99.
No official word on the reason for the price drop, but one can only assume Amazon, whose MP3s are all DRM-free and sell for anywhere between $0.89 and $0.99 a piece, had something to do with it.
